Background research is research prior to conducting an experiment.
Explanation:
Background research is important so as to fully understand the variables that are being controlled and tested in an experiment, and their relationships that will give insights into how to design the experiment. The background research is also important in identifying the research problem setting up of a good hypothesis.Background research also reduces the rate of failure of an experiment due to proper preparation.
